Quantity Surveyor - Bristol

Project : £10k - £2m - a diverse range of projects including scaffolding packages, remediation works, demolition, civil engineering and wider enabling works

Location : Bristol, South West

Job Type : Permanent

Reporting into : Director

About the Company

Our client is a well-established family run specialist with expertise in demolition, environmental services and waste management, renowned for delivering excellence, safety and innovation. With decades of proven experience, they deliver a comprehensive range of services including demolition, dismantling, decontamination, remediation, licensed asbestos removal, and a 24 / 7 emergency response for fire and flood incidents across the UK. Committed to health, safety and environmental excellence, our client continuously invests in personnel, training, and modern plant & equipment. Whether it's contaminated sites, city centre demolitions, or complex refurbishments, they approach every job with precision, compliance, and integrity.

The Opportunity

As a highly experienced Quantity Surveyor, you will play a crucial role as part of the commercial team, working across a diverse range of projects including scaffolding packages, remediation works, demolition, civil engineering and wider enabling works valued between £10k - £2m, initially based from the Bristol office with frequent site visits. You will oversee financial aspects; ensuring strict compliance with contract terms and maintaining the project's budgetary constraints while contributing to its overall successful and seamless completion.

What We're Looking For

Relevant Qualifications :

Degree in Quantity Surveying (or similar)

RICS / working towards - desirable however is not essentialExperience :

Proven experience of working on a range of projects including scaffolding packages, remediation works, demolition, civil engineering and wider enabling works

Extensive background within the industry with a minimum of 2 years' experience working within civil engineering, construction, groundworks, demolition or a similar backgroundKey Skills :

IT skills

Effective time management

Superb negotiation capabilities

Analytical and Mathematical skills

Excellent sales and presentation skills

Ability to multitask and prioritise projects

Strong communication and attention to details

Understanding of construction laws and regulations

The ability to accurately estimate the costs associated with the project

A solid understanding of construction materials, methods, and techniquesKey Responsibilities

Develop precise cost estimates for civil engineering, groundworks, and enabling works, including scaffolding and remediation

Assist in negotiating contracts, managing subcontractor quotations and purchase orders

Produce valuations / interim payments and final accounts

Carry out site evaluations to assess constraints, quantities and assist in cost control

Maintain cost reports and work on budget forecasts

Collaborate with Site Managers, Project Leads and Commercial Director to ensure financial performance

Support implementation of systems to improve estimation / measurement efficiency

Maintain and oversee relationships with stakeholders and clients

Participate in strategic planning and decision-making processes

Execute effective strategies to ensure steady project advancement

Preparation of accurate and comprehensive project documentation

Execute routine quality reviews to ensure compliance with standards

Execute risk management strategies to address unexpected obstaclesWhy Join?
